Size and weight are big decision factors when you are trying to find the ideal camera for your needs.
In this section, we are going to illustrate the Pentax K-5 IIs and Fujifilm X100S side-by-side from the front, back and top in their relative dimensions. Pentax K-5 IIs has external dimensions of 131 x 97 x 73 mm (5.16 x 3.82 x 2.87″) and weighs 760 g (1.68 lb / 26.81 oz) (including batteries). Fujifilm X100S has external dimensions of 127 x 74 x 54 mm (5 x 2.91 x 2.13″) and weighs 445 g (0.98 lb / 15.70 oz) (including batteries).
Below you can see the front-view size comparison of the Pentax K-5 IIs and the Fujifilm X100S. Fujifilm X100S is clearly the smaller of the two cameras. Its body is 4mm narrower, 23mm shorter and 19mm thinner than Pentax K-5 IIs. As you can tell, actually this is not a fair size comparison since Fujifilm X100S has a built-in lens but Pentax K-5 IIs doesn't. Once you put a lens on K-5 IIs, its thickness will increase significantly.

Weight is another important factor, especially when deciding on a camera that you want to carry with you all day.
Fujifilm X100S is significantly lighter (315g ) than the Pentax K-5 IIs which may become a big advantage especially on long walking trips.
Again, this comparison may not be very useful in real life as we are comparing the weight of a camera with a built-in lens to the body-only weight of an interchangeable lens camera. Once you put a lens on K-5 IIs, the total kit will weigh much higher.
Weather Sealing
With its weather-sealed body, we believe that the K-5 IIs has a big advantage over the X100S which doesn't provide any kind of environmental sealing.
LCD Screen Size and Features
Pentax K-5 IIs's 3.00" LCD screen is slightly larger than Fujifilm X100S's 2.8 screen.
Unfortunately, both cameras has fixed screens so they don't tilt or flip in directions.
